Question

Directions: Select the most appropriate option to fill in the blank.

Vivek has a strong resemblance ______ his grandfather.

The correct answer is

to

Understanding Resemblance and Prepositions

The question asks us to fill in the blank with the most appropriate preposition to complete the sentence: "Vivek has a strong resemblance ______ his grandfather." This tests our knowledge of which preposition correctly follows the noun "resemblance."

Analyzing the Prepositions with "Resemblance"

The noun resemblance means a similarity or likeness to someone or something. When we talk about who or what someone or something resembles, we typically use a specific preposition. Let's look at the options provided and consider their usage with "resemblance":

  • with: We might use "with" to indicate association or accompaniment ("He went with his friend"), but it is not the standard preposition used with "resemblance."
  • to: The correct and standard preposition used with the noun resemblance to indicate likeness is to. If person A has a resemblance to person B, it means person A looks like person B.
  • from: "From" is used to indicate origin or source ("He is from London"), not similarity in appearance.
  • about: "About" is used to discuss a topic or approximate quantity ("talk about the weather," "about ten people"), not to indicate who or what someone resembles.

Choosing the Correct Preposition

Based on standard English grammar, the noun resemblance is followed by the preposition to when indicating the person or thing that someone or something resembles.

Therefore, the correct way to express that Vivek looks like his grandfather is to say he has a strong resemblance to his grandfather.

Revision Table: Prepositions with Resemblance

Word Standard Preposition Example Sentence
Resemblance (noun) to She bears a striking resemblance to her mother.
Resemble (verb) (no preposition needed) He resembles his father greatly.
